In My Mind

I sit alone in my room and I thnk to myself,
why is the world so cruel? I watched out the window
people all around. Pushing their way through crowds. The look on their
faces is one of sadness. Everyone wears a frown.
These are the things I think of.

I ride alone on the bus. Sitting next to me is
a young girl. She should be in school. Does her parents
know where she has been?
These are the things I think of.

At the counter of my favorite cafe, I sit alone and drink
my coffee. The waitress comes over and throws my plate. Why
doesn't she just quit if she does not like her job. Maybe this
the only trade she has learned.
These are the things I think of.

One billion plus people in this world. More than a million
starve and die. The higer ups give themselves raises more than
my yearly salary. Why must so many die to keep the suits alive?
These are the things I think of.
